What does support ticket mean?
Definition of support ticket? The term “support ticket” describes the interaction between a customer and a service representative. It’s the basic element of any customer experience related job—allowing your business to create, update, and hopefully resolve any issues your end-users might have.
How do I raise my support ticket in Azure?
Create a support ticket
- On the Azure portal menu, select Help + support.
- In Help + support, select New support request.
- Review your Azure support plan.
- For Issue type, select the appropriate issue type.
- For quota increase requests, select Azure Synapse Analytics for the Quota type.

How does a support ticket work?
A support ticket is a document that records interactions between a customer and a customer support team. When a customer submits a query, a ticket is created and shared between the customer and the support rep. The ticket logs their communication on a thread that can be used as a reference by each party.
How do I raise a ticket with Microsoft support?
Logging a support ticket from inside a client app is pretty straightforward. In any of the applications—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, or OneNote—click Help > Contact Support. Enter the details of your problem and then click “Get Help.”

When to open support ticket in Azure Active Directory?
You should open each support ticket for only a single problem, so that we can connect you to the support engineers who are subject matter experts for your problem. Also, Azure Active Directory engineering teams prioritize their work based on incidents that are generated, so you’re often contributing to service improvements.
